James was 5' 6" with blue eyes and brown hair. He and Jane had 5 children.

In 1920 he lived with his brother George and Lola Jane. James' name is spelled with one M on this census. He rented his home and was a laborer in the lumber yard.

On the 1930 census it shows he remains at the lumber yard.

James registered for WWII in 1942, he was not called to serve.

Eventually James and Jane moved to Bergoo, WV and then to Rainelle, WV where he died after a short illness.
